City of Thornhill


905 Area code: Thornhill, - Landline


Phone Number Directory

How to dial a U.S. number internationally:

  • Start with your country's exit code (e.g., 011 for the U.S. or Canada).
  • Dial the U.S. country code (+1).
  • Dial the 10-digit phone number (area code + local number).

  • 905889197000 | +1 905-889-197000 Ontario CANADA
  • 905889197001 | +1 905-889-197001 Ontario CANADA
  • 905889197002 | +1 905-889-197002 Ontario CANADA
  • 905889197003 | +1 905-889-197003 Ontario CANADA
  • 905889197004 | +1 905-889-197004 Ontario CANADA
  • 905889197005 | +1 905-889-197005 Ontario CANADA
  • 905889197006 | +1 905-889-197006 Ontario CANADA
  • 905889197007 | +1 905-889-197007 Ontario CANADA
  • 905889197008 | +1 905-889-197008 Ontario CANADA
  • 905889197009 | +1 905-889-197009 Ontario CANADA
  • 905889197010 | +1 905-889-197010 Ontario CANADA
  • 905889197011 | +1 905-889-197011 Ontario CANADA
  • 905889197012 | +1 905-889-197012 Ontario CANADA
  • 905889197013 | +1 905-889-197013 Ontario CANADA
  • 905889197014 | +1 905-889-197014 Ontario CANADA
  • 905889197015 | +1 905-889-197015 Ontario CANADA
  • 905889197016 | +1 905-889-197016 Ontario CANADA
  • 905889197017 | +1 905-889-197017 Ontario CANADA
  • 905889197018 | +1 905-889-197018 Ontario CANADA
  • 905889197019 | +1 905-889-197019 Ontario CANADA
  • 905889197020 | +1 905-889-197020 Ontario CANADA
  • 905889197021 | +1 905-889-197021 Ontario CANADA
  • 905889197022 | +1 905-889-197022 Ontario CANADA
  • 905889197023 | +1 905-889-197023 Ontario CANADA
  • 905889197024 | +1 905-889-197024 Ontario CANADA
  • 905889197025 | +1 905-889-197025 Ontario CANADA
  • 905889197026 | +1 905-889-197026 Ontario CANADA
  • 905889197027 | +1 905-889-197027 Ontario CANADA
  • 905889197028 | +1 905-889-197028 Ontario CANADA
  • 905889197029 | +1 905-889-197029 Ontario CANADA
  • 905889197030 | +1 905-889-197030 Ontario CANADA
  • 905889197031 | +1 905-889-197031 Ontario CANADA
  • 905889197032 | +1 905-889-197032 Ontario CANADA
  • 905889197033 | +1 905-889-197033 Ontario CANADA
  • 905889197034 | +1 905-889-197034 Ontario CANADA
  • 905889197035 | +1 905-889-197035 Ontario CANADA
  • 905889197036 | +1 905-889-197036 Ontario CANADA
  • 905889197037 | +1 905-889-197037 Ontario CANADA
  • 905889197038 | +1 905-889-197038 Ontario CANADA
  • 905889197039 | +1 905-889-197039 Ontario CANADA
  • 905889197040 | +1 905-889-197040 Ontario CANADA
  • 905889197041 | +1 905-889-197041 Ontario CANADA
  • 905889197042 | +1 905-889-197042 Ontario CANADA
  • 905889197043 | +1 905-889-197043 Ontario CANADA
  • 905889197044 | +1 905-889-197044 Ontario CANADA
  • 905889197045 | +1 905-889-197045 Ontario CANADA
  • 905889197046 | +1 905-889-197046 Ontario CANADA
  • 905889197047 | +1 905-889-197047 Ontario CANADA
  • 905889197048 | +1 905-889-197048 Ontario CANADA
  • 905889197049 | +1 905-889-197049 Ontario CANADA
  • 905889197050 | +1 905-889-197050 Ontario CANADA
  • 905889197051 | +1 905-889-197051 Ontario CANADA
  • 905889197052 | +1 905-889-197052 Ontario CANADA
  • 905889197053 | +1 905-889-197053 Ontario CANADA
  • 905889197054 | +1 905-889-197054 Ontario CANADA
  • 905889197055 | +1 905-889-197055 Ontario CANADA
  • 905889197056 | +1 905-889-197056 Ontario CANADA
  • 905889197057 | +1 905-889-197057 Ontario CANADA
  • 905889197058 | +1 905-889-197058 Ontario CANADA
  • 905889197059 | +1 905-889-197059 Ontario CANADA
  • 905889197060 | +1 905-889-197060 Ontario CANADA
  • 905889197061 | +1 905-889-197061 Ontario CANADA
  • 905889197062 | +1 905-889-197062 Ontario CANADA
  • 905889197063 | +1 905-889-197063 Ontario CANADA
  • 905889197064 | +1 905-889-197064 Ontario CANADA
  • 905889197065 | +1 905-889-197065 Ontario CANADA
  • 905889197066 | +1 905-889-197066 Ontario CANADA
  • 905889197067 | +1 905-889-197067 Ontario CANADA
  • 905889197068 | +1 905-889-197068 Ontario CANADA
  • 905889197069 | +1 905-889-197069 Ontario CANADA
  • 905889197070 | +1 905-889-197070 Ontario CANADA
  • 905889197071 | +1 905-889-197071 Ontario CANADA
  • 905889197072 | +1 905-889-197072 Ontario CANADA
  • 905889197073 | +1 905-889-197073 Ontario CANADA
  • 905889197074 | +1 905-889-197074 Ontario CANADA
  • 905889197075 | +1 905-889-197075 Ontario CANADA
  • 905889197076 | +1 905-889-197076 Ontario CANADA
  • 905889197077 | +1 905-889-197077 Ontario CANADA
  • 905889197078 | +1 905-889-197078 Ontario CANADA
  • 905889197079 | +1 905-889-197079 Ontario CANADA
  • 905889197080 | +1 905-889-197080 Ontario CANADA
  • 905889197081 | +1 905-889-197081 Ontario CANADA
  • 905889197082 | +1 905-889-197082 Ontario CANADA
  • 905889197083 | +1 905-889-197083 Ontario CANADA
  • 905889197084 | +1 905-889-197084 Ontario CANADA
  • 905889197085 | +1 905-889-197085 Ontario CANADA
  • 905889197086 | +1 905-889-197086 Ontario CANADA
  • 905889197087 | +1 905-889-197087 Ontario CANADA
  • 905889197088 | +1 905-889-197088 Ontario CANADA
  • 905889197089 | +1 905-889-197089 Ontario CANADA
  • 905889197090 | +1 905-889-197090 Ontario CANADA
  • 905889197091 | +1 905-889-197091 Ontario CANADA
  • 905889197092 | +1 905-889-197092 Ontario CANADA
  • 905889197093 | +1 905-889-197093 Ontario CANADA
  • 905889197094 | +1 905-889-197094 Ontario CANADA
  • 905889197095 | +1 905-889-197095 Ontario CANADA
  • 905889197096 | +1 905-889-197096 Ontario CANADA
  • 905889197097 | +1 905-889-197097 Ontario CANADA
  • 905889197098 | +1 905-889-197098 Ontario CANADA
  • 905889197099 | +1 905-889-197099 Ontario CANADA